VNT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

480 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vontier (VNT)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$5.32B — up 7.1% from $4.96B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 78 funds opened new VNT positions and 52 closed out — a net gain of 26 holders — while 147 added to existing stakes and 148 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$27.6M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Investment Management, cutting an estimated $87.6M.
